In a landmark ruling that reflects growing concerns over online safety for minors, the 6th U.S. Circuit Court of Appeals has upheld Ohio's Parental Notification by Social Media Operators Act. This decision marks a pivotal moment for states grappling with how to protect young users on social platforms. As parents and guardians increasingly voice their need for digital safety measures, Ohio's legislation arrives at an essential juncture in the conversation surrounding online interaction and youth protection.
The ruling allows for the enforcement of a law requiring social media platforms to implement age verification processes for users under the age of 16. This initiative aims to ensure that children and adolescents engage with age-appropriate content while fostering a safer online environment. The legislation is a response to the increasing incidents of cyberbullying, inappropriate content exposure, and online predation that can occur in the absence of stringent age controls.

Signed into law in 2023, the Parental Notification by Social Media Operators Act mandates that social media companies verify the ages of their users. If a user is identified as under 16 years old, parents must provide consent before their child can access certain features of the platform. While the law has received support from various advocacy groups, critics argue that the burden placed on social media companies could stifle innovation or create barriers to access for young users. Others express concerns about the effectiveness of age verification tools, questioning whether they can truly prevent minors from accessing inappropriate content. Striking the right balance between safety and accessibility remains a significant challenge for lawmakers.
As Ohio prepares for the implementation of this law, social media companies will need to adjust their platforms accordingly. The process will involve developing and deploying technologies capable of verifying user ages without compromising user privacy.
